Scope of Work/Responsibilities

The Care Navigation Scheduler coordinates in-person medical appointments, manages documentation, and supports the clinical team through accurate data entry and operational tasks. This role requires strong communication sk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work comfortably with both patients and provider offices. Experience in medical scheduling is preferred.



Core Competencies

1. Flawless Scheduling & Follow-Through

This is the core of the role.

  • Book in-person appointments accurately
  • Confirm all appointment details with providers
  • Track appointment status and ensure nothing falls through
  • Take full ownership of the appointment lifecycle


2. Accurate Handling of Medical Documentation

Precision is critical in this area.

  • Fax medical records, referrals, and documentation
  • Ensure all documents are sent to the correct recipient on time
  • Support clinicians with accurate and timely data entry


3. Strong, Professional Communication

The role requires regular interaction with:

  • Providers
  • Patients/Members
  • Internal clinical teams


Candidates must be:

  • Clear and confident communicators
  • Professional in tone, especially in healthcare settings
  • Effective at coordinating across multiple stakeholders


Key Responsibilities

  • Schedule in-person appointments with external providers and confirm all details
  • Fax and transmit medical records, referrals, and documentation to provider offices
  • Support clinicians with timely data entry and administrative tasks
  • Maintain and update the Clinically Integrated In-Person Coverage Map
  • Communicate professionally with members, providers, and internal teams
  • Track appointment statuses and ensure follow-up actions are completed
